Important factors for performance and security
Performance hinges on efficient resource allocation and dependable uptime. Look for software that supports automated task scheduling, alerting on anomalies, and efficient data processing to minimize latency. Security features such as multi-factor authentication, encrypted communications, and regular security audits are essential to protect sensitive credentials and payout data. Documentation and community forums can also be valuable resources when troubleshooting or optimizing your mining workflow, particularly as you experiment with different configurations.
Cost considerations and optimization tips
Managing costs in cloud mining means understanding the total cost of ownership, including service fees, electricity proxies, and withdrawal limits. Many platforms offer tiered pricing or bundled services that can reduce per-hash costs as your operation scales. Efficiency gains come from adjusting pool settings, optimizing for energy use, and scheduling heavy computations during off-peak network times. Track your profitability with clear, repeatable metrics, and regularly reassess contracts to ensure they still meet your financial goals.
Real world use cases and best practices
For individuals and small teams, practical strategies emphasize low-risk testing, gradual expansion, and careful performance monitoring. Start with a modest allocation to validate your assumptions about hash rate, rewards, and maintenance requirements. As you grow, diversify across providers and pools to mitigate risk and smooth out variability in returns. Documentation-driven approaches and consistent backup routines help maintain reliability even when market conditions shift suddenly.
